The Influence of Extracurricular Activities, Peer Tutoring, and Intensive Study Sessions on National Science Competition Achievement

The National Science Competition is a government program designed to facilitate academic competition among students at equivalent educational levels. This study investigates how extracurricular activities, peer tutoring, and intensive study sessions with teachers affect students’ preparation for this competition. Using a qualitative approach, data from 100 students out of 965 enrolled at SMA N 99 Jakarta were analyzed with Structural Equation Modeling Partial Least Squares (SEM-PLS). The results reveal a positive and significant influence of extracurricular activities on intensive study sessions (p-value = 0.001) and of peer tutoring on intensive study sessions (p-value = 0.001). Intensive study sessions directly and significantly impact competition performance (p-value = 0.013). Extracurricular activities (p-value = 0.04) and peer tutoring (p-value = 0.044) also show significant direct effects on competition achievement. Additionally, peer tutoring has an indirect positive effect on competition performance through intensive study sessions (p-value = 0.031), while extracurricular activities do not have a significant indirect impact (p-value = 0.057). These findings suggest that extracurricular activities, peer tutoring, and intensive study sessions significantly contribute to students’ success in national science competitions. However, extracurricular activities do not significantly affect performance through intensive study sessions. Schools are encouraged to enhance the quality of peer tutoring and intensive study sessions to better prepare students for the competition.
